Paleo

I have started eating a strictly paleo diet.  This means that I eat meat, chicken, fish, pork, any non-carb vegetable, seeds, nuts, berries and other fruits.  No dairy, no grains.

So far - I have lost 4 pounds and have a good amount of energy. I put coconut milk in my coffee and I actually like it better than cream.

I haven't eaten anything with added sugar in 5 days and I am no longer craving Dunkin' Donuts (Thanks for coming to Colorado, Dunkin').  I have only worked out twice - and it was walking 2 miles both times. I am trying to lose 20 lbs before I start running again to hopefully avoid getting injured and put too much pressure on my knees.
